Skip to content

Commit 406aa26

Browse files
committed
Merge branch 'master' of github.com:euvl/vue-js-modal
2 parents 870287f + 3b980f0 commit 406aa26

File tree

1 file changed

+7
-5
lines changed

1 file changed

+7
-5
lines changed

src/util.js

Lines changed: 7 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-32,13 +32,15 @@ export const createModalEvent = (args = {}) => {
3232
}
3333

3434
export const MutationObserver = (() => {
35-
const prefixes = ['', 'WebKit', 'Moz', 'O', 'Ms']
35+
if (typeof window !== 'undefined')) {
36+
const prefixes = ['', 'WebKit', 'Moz', 'O', 'Ms']
3637

37-
for (let i = 0; i < prefixes.length; i++) {
38-
let name = prefixes[i] + 'MutationObserver'
38+
for (let i = 0; i < prefixes.length; i++) {
39+
let name = prefixes[i] + 'MutationObserver'
3940

40-
if (name in window) {
41-
return window[name]
41+
if (name in window) {
42+
return window[name]
43+
}
4244
}
4345
}
4446

0 commit comments

Comments
 (0)